kila Posted August 22, 2023 Share Posted August 22, 2023 52 minutes ago, The Hogfather said: It's definitely a Ticketmaster fee. https://help.ticketmaster.co.uk/hc/en-us/articles/360008605574-Order-Processing-Fee "All of the fees we charge are agreed in advance with our client, usually the venue or the Event Organiser –they’re not set just by us." Hearts are the one agreeing it is £1.50 per ticket which I'd wager is significantly higher than what Ticketmaster charge the club. "We charge £1.50 per ticket for all transactions (up to a maximum charge of £6)." https://www.eticketing.co.uk/heartofmidlothian/Common/CustomerNotice/TicketingInformationAndFees For comparison, Hibs don't seem to charge any fees for digital delivery, only those who want them posted or collected at the shop. I guess they absorb the Ticketmaster fee into the cost of the ticket (or have some cheaper arrangement because they don't sell as many as we do!) "Delivery and admin fee's are not applied for digital tickets." https://www.eticketing.co.uk/hibernianfc/Common/CustomerNotice/TicketingInformationAndFees Hearts should be honest about the admin fee they charge and profit from. Dunks Posted August 22, 2023 Share Posted August 22, 2023 6 hours ago, OmiyaHearts said: Its pish we use a rip-off merchant like ticketmaster. Club should defo look for a more reputable distributor. Any fees are agreed with the Client - there is no rip-off. The admin fee applies to all tickets, but there is no charge for digital delivery. Both the admin and delivery fees don't apply if you purchase from the ticket office. Ticketmaster and AEG are the biggest companies in the World for the selling of tickets for events, along with their various subsidiaries. May not be the case now, but a few years ago, Ticketmaster and AEG used the same software to manage their ticket sales. The cost of setting up and maintaining an in-house alternative is not worth it - not even close. Quote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
